Key Leadership Habits Employees Value
Consistent, small gestures often speak louder than grand gestures. Here are some leadership traits that employees value:
- Recognition of Efforts: Acknowledging both minor and significant achievements fosters a motivated workforce.
- Support During Challenges: Checking in on employees during heavy workloads enhances their confidence and drives productivity.
- Empathy: Actively listening to concerns and being present during difficult times strengthens workplace relationships.
- Encouragement: Simple notes of encouragement can make employees feel appreciated and valued.
- Coaching and Development: Great leaders help employees grow by guiding them through challenges rather than simply providing answers.
